🌍 What is Ecological Economics?
Ecological economics is an interdisciplinary field that merges the study of economics with ecological science. It recognizes that economic systems are embedded within the larger natural environment and are fundamentally dependent on the Earth's ecosystems and natural resources. Unlike traditional economics, which often views nature as a resource to be exploited for profit, ecological economics views nature as a critical provider of services and resources that sustain human life.
The core principle of ecological economics is the idea that the economy must function within the Earth's ecological limits. This means that economic activities should not exceed the planet's capacity to regenerate resources or absorb waste, and that economic growth should be decoupled from environmental degradation.
Key objectives of ecological economics include:
-
Promoting sustainability: Ensuring that economic activities are sustainable in the long run.
-
Valuing natural capital: Recognizing and accounting for the economic value of natural ecosystems and resources.
-
Fair distribution: Addressing economic disparities and ensuring that the benefits of natural resources are distributed equitably.
-
Interdisciplinary approach: Integrating insights from ecology, economics, sociology, and other fields to address environmental and social challenges.
🌱 The Limitations of Traditional Economics
Traditional economics, also known as neoclassical economics, has largely been focused on the idea of infinite growth and maximizing efficiency. However, it has often neglected the ecological foundations that support human societies. There are several critical limitations of traditional economic models that ecological economics aims to address:
1. Ignoring Environmental Externalities
In traditional economics, many environmental impacts, such as pollution, habitat destruction, and carbon emissions, are treated as externalities—costs or benefits not reflected in market prices. This means that industries and consumers can produce goods or services while externalizing the true costs to society, such as the degradation of ecosystems and human health.
Ecological economics seeks to internalize these externalities, ensuring that the environmental and social costs of production and consumption are accounted for in decision-making. This could involve putting a price on carbon emissions, implementing pollution taxes, or incentivizing more sustainable practices.
2. The Myth of Infinite Growth
Neoclassical economics often operates on the assumption that the economy can grow infinitely, which is incompatible with the finite nature of Earth’s resources. Ecological economics challenges this assumption, emphasizing that endless economic growth on a planet with limited resources is not sustainable.
Instead of prioritizing growth at all costs, ecological economics advocates for a shift toward steady-state economies—economies that aim for balance and sustainability, rather than unchecked expansion.
3. Underestimating Natural Capital
In traditional economics, the natural environment is often treated as a source of raw materials to be exploited, with little regard for its role in providing essential services such as clean air, water, pollination, and climate regulation. Ecological economics recognizes the importance of natural capital—the world’s stocks of natural assets—and emphasizes the need to account for ecosystem services in economic decision-making.
Natural capital includes everything from forests and oceans to wetlands and biodiversity, all of which play a vital role in supporting life on Earth. Ecological economics argues that without these services, human societies would not be able to function, and their economic value should be integrated into cost-benefit analyses.
🌱 The Core Principles of Ecological Economics
To understand how ecological economics can reshape economic decision-making, it's helpful to look at some of its core principles:
1. Sustainability
Ecological economics fundamentally prioritizes sustainability—ensuring that economic activities do not exceed the Earth’s ecological limits. This involves balancing human needs with the capacity of ecosystems to regenerate. Ecological economists advocate for “de-growth” in sectors that harm the environment, while promoting green technologies and practices that support long-term ecological health.
2. The Valuation of Ecosystem Services
A central concept in ecological economics is the valuation of ecosystem services—the many benefits that ecosystems provide to humanity, such as air and water purification, soil fertility, flood regulation, and climate control. These services are often taken for granted because they are not traded in markets, but their value is immeasurable.
Ecological economics seeks to incorporate the value of these services into economic models, so that we can better understand their importance and create policies that protect and restore natural ecosystems.
3. The Polluter Pays Principle
One of the key principles of ecological economics is the polluter pays principle, which holds that those who cause environmental harm should bear the costs associated with that damage. This principle can be applied through environmental taxes, emissions trading systems, and regulations that ensure industries are held accountable for the ecological damage they cause.
4. Social and Economic Equity
Ecological economics recognizes that environmental issues are often intertwined with social and economic inequalities. Marginalized communities are often the first to suffer from environmental degradation, pollution, and climate change. As such, ecological economics advocates for social equity and just distribution of resources, ensuring that everyone has equal access to environmental benefits and protection.
This is particularly important when addressing issues like climate change, where wealthier nations have historically contributed the most to global emissions, but developing nations are often the most vulnerable to its impacts.
5. Interdisciplinary Solutions
Ecological economics is inherently interdisciplinary, recognizing that economic systems cannot be understood in isolation from their ecological, social, and cultural contexts. Solutions to environmental problems require a collaborative approach that brings together economists, ecologists, sociologists, and other experts to create holistic strategies for sustainability.
🌍 Practical Applications of Ecological Economics
Ecological economics has many practical applications in addressing some of the world’s most pressing environmental challenges:
1. Carbon Pricing and Climate Policy
One of the most widely discussed applications of ecological economics is carbon pricing. By putting a price on carbon emissions through mechanisms like carbon taxes or cap-and-trade systems, governments can incentivize businesses to reduce their carbon footprint and invest in cleaner technologies.
This approach helps to internalize the externality of carbon emissions, aligning economic incentives with ecological sustainability.
2. Sustainable Agriculture
Ecological economics can inform the transition to sustainable agricultural practices that preserve the health of soils, water, and biodiversity. This includes promoting regenerative farming techniques, such as crop rotation, agroforestry, and reduced pesticide use, which contribute to long-term ecological balance while maintaining agricultural productivity.
3. Circular Economy
In contrast to the traditional linear economy—which follows a “take, make, dispose” model—ecological economics advocates for a circular economy where resources are reused, recycled, and regenerated. This reduces waste, conserves natural resources, and promotes sustainable production and consumption patterns.
4. Green Infrastructure and Urban Planning
Ecological economics can inform green urban planning, encouraging cities to incorporate natural systems into their design. This includes creating green spaces, promoting sustainable transportation, and building infrastructure that supports ecosystem services such as water filtration and air purification.
